Output 96ecd457e3a8b93f37e928f760e87a19c0dfaafeadb7ebd2a4f60eda290b042e:3

value
705411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b0e68ea1b661e40a9a3087a1014f9178afb416a OP_EQUAL
address
34A5RwCBC6WorB4K3Ybu7Myp1LEuh5FYWN
transaction
96ecd457e3a8b93f37e928f760e87a19c0dfaafeadb7ebd2a4f60eda290b042e
spent
true